Transaction 32aa6c67d907739659b40199058cad70e316015886f561d5216084d44513e6a5
1 Input
1 Output
-
32aa6c67d907739659b40199058cad70e316015886f561d5216084d44513e6a5:0
- value
- 12804
- script pubkey
- OP_0 OP_PUSHBYTES_20 01eeb69ed11bfa548a7bfe69993787362cb89c18
- address
- tb1qq8htd8k3r0a9fznmle5ejdu8xckt38qcews6rl